Abstract :
Insurance has become an important way of investment, savings and risk management. Abnormal accessing of customer data has recognized a big problem to cause the loss of insurance companies´ benefits and reputation. In this paper, we analyze the behavior of abnormal accessing from the operational records of operators in order to detect the possibilities of the abuse of customer data. An algorithm of fuzzy decision tree was used to classify the categories of operators´ behavior and conduct the report of abnormal accessing. It offers decision-making support for the related management. After testing experiments, our approach is more effective and efficient than the current approach which manually determines the abnormal behavior by employees.
